Alcohol minimum unit pricing and socioeconomic status
1616 www.thelancet.com Vol 383 May 10, 2014 Floor prices for alcohol, beneath which alcohol cannot be sold, are in place in Moldova, Russia, Ukraine, Uzbekistan, some US states (eg, Connecticut), and eight of the ten Canadian provinces. In 2012, Scotland legislated alcohol minimum unit pricing—a lowest price per unit of alcohol—the introduction of which is pending legal challenge. In the UK, mi...

متن کاملPricing of alcohol
The most common measure by which the public sector at local, state or national level has affected the economic availability of alcoholic beverages is taxation in its different forms. These include, among others, setting excise duties or value added taxes on alcoholic beverages.
